The #if defined(CONFIG_SERIAL_EARLYCON) && !defined(MODULE)
conditional has been added to the OF_EARLYCON_DECLARE() define.

The same conditional can be dropped from 8250_ingenic.c because
the unused symbols will be marked as __maybe_unsed.
Also, the Kconfig dependency can become much simpler.
